Confused? Here’s our Insurance Jargon Buster
Arrears
Payments that have been missed
Cover
Insurance cover helps an individual or an entity to protect themselves from unforeseen events, for example, a serious illness or death. The cover acts as a safety net, protecting the plan holder financially in unexpected situations.
Declaration of Health
We use a Reinstatement Declaration of Health where a plan has lapsed due to non-payment of premiums. Through the form, we ask that you declare your health has not substantially or adversely changed in the past 12 months.
Direct Debit / Standing Order
Direct debits and standing orders are automatic payments set up to pay regular payments.
Direct Debit Mandate
A direct debit mandate is the authorisation you give to your bank that allows the insurance company to collect payments from your bank account.
Plan / Policy
An insurance plan or policy is a contract between the insurance company and the plan holder. In that contract, the insurance company commits to provide benefits in exchange for the premiums the plan holder commits to pay.
Plan Cancellation
This is the termination of an insurance plan before its planned expiration date, by either the insured person or the insurance company.
Premium
A premium is the amount of money you pay to an insurance company for the benefits under that insurance plan.
UMR / Unique Mandate Reference
The UMR is the unique identification text/number for a direct debit mandate.
